The execution

Kremer’s works-blessed resurrection for the 1981 Group 6 rules — the last 917 ever built, and the last to race Le Mans.

Built in Cologne from factory drawings, with two works Type 912 engines and an aluminium spaceframe stiffened by extra triangulation. Bob Wollek ran as high as ninth at Le Mans 1981 before retirement after seven hours; at Brands Hatch it led before failing. The one 917 whose whole life is post-period.

On the record

- Le Mans 1981 — Wollek/Lapeyre/Chasseuil, out after 7 hours
- Led the Brands Hatch 1000 km before retiring
- €2.65M at Monaco 2024, against a €3.5–5M estimate
